Newport Beach: A Lifeguard's Story

Season 1 Episode 48

Gary Conwell is a lifeguard officer for the city of Newport Beach for the past 18 years. He started off as a seasonal ocean lifeguard and moved on to supervise the rescue boat division. Find out what he loves most about the boardwalk and beach.
